Output 509f9049d3c8a1403d7f32d04a5ea71f6651607823b5e8148815e8c46680dcc3:2

value
77691
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b45470063fb48ac87f1a044db6c2c8e3a31d8bd OP_EQUAL
address
3P91i6fmBkPWffFPXMacvon75R9Y57HN6Y
transaction
509f9049d3c8a1403d7f32d04a5ea71f6651607823b5e8148815e8c46680dcc3
spent
true